TD Ameritrade is a company that buys and sells stocks and bonds as well as providing its customers with advice on when to buy and when to sell. TD Ameritrade is an example of a _____, a type of nondepository financial institution.
TD Ameritrade is an example of a specialize in investment-related services and offer valuable expertise , a type of nondepository financial institution.
Non depository financial institutions are entities that provide financial services without engaging in traditional deposit-taking activities, such as accepting deposits from customers. Unlike traditional banks or depository institutions that accept deposits and provide loans, non depository financial institutions offer services related to investments, insurance, and other financial activities.
TD Ameritrade specifically operates as a non depository financial institution because it primarily offers brokerage services, allowing customers to buy and sell stocks and bonds. Additionally, the company provides investment advice and tools to assist customers in making informed decisions. However, TD Ameritrade does not accept deposits like a traditional bank.
By being a non depository financial institution, TD Ameritrade and similar entities have the advantage of specialization in specific financial services. They are not constrained by the regulations and requirements that come with being a depository institution, which allows them to focus on delivering tailored investment services to their customers.

.Choose which of the following statements out of (a), (b) or (c) is FALSE? If (a), (b),
and (c) are all true, choose option (d).
A. The level of significance is denoted by α
B. If the consequences of making a Type I error are very serious, then α should be
small
C. The level of significance is determined by the p-value
D. Statements (a), (b), and (c) are all true.
Statement C is false, "The level of significance is determined by the p-value."
The level of significance, denoted by α, is determined by the researcher or decision-maker before conducting a hypothesis test. It represents the maximum probability of committing a Type I error (rejecting the null hypothesis when it is true). Typically, level of significance a smaller α value is chosen if the consequences of a Type I error are serious.
The p-value, on the other hand, is a calculated statistic that helps in determining the strength of evidence against the null hypothesis. It is not used to directly determine the level of significance, but rather to compare it to the chosen α value to make a decision about rejecting or accepting the null hypothesis.
Therefore, statement C is false, "The level of significance is determined by the p-value."

the simple interest on a sum of money for 2 years at 12% per annum is rupees 1380
(i) find the sum of money
(ii) the compound interest on this sum for 1 year payable half-yearly at the same rate.
Answer:
5750
710.7
Step-by-step explanation:
Simple interest = principal. * rate * time
Principal (p) = sum of money
1380 = p * 0.12 * 2
1380 = 0.24p
p = 1380 / 0.24
p = 5750 rupees.
The compound interest :
A = P(1 + r/n)^nt
A = final amount
n = number of compounding times per period
t = period
A = 5750(1 + 0.12/2)^2*1
A = 5750(1 + 0.06)^2
A = 5750(1.06)^2
A = 5750 * 1.1236
A = 6460.7
Hence, compound interest is :
Final amount - principal
6460.7 - 5750
= 710.7 rupees
